Here are some of the best Forsyth County high school football performances from this past Friday:
THE BEST
Sports editor Brian Paglia picks the best three performances from this past Friday.
Ben Bales, North Forsyth: The senior quarterback completed 16 of 23 passes for 234 yards and three touchdowns in the Raiders’ win against Loganville.
Jaylen Pearson, South Forsyth: The senior defensive back had three tackles, one pass break-up and an interception he returned for a touchdown in the War Eagles’ win against Centennial.
Chris Taylor, Lambert; The junior linebacker had 17 tackles including two for losses in the Longhorns’ loss at Collins Hill.
